Thursday, January 31 at 9:45 am - 2:30 pm Outdoor Skills - Fire Lighting: Learn and practice a variety of fire lighting techniques to enable you to start a fire in any weather. Topics include the difference between tinder and kindling, how to collect materials responsibly from the environment and how to build a fire that will provide sufficient warmth and comfort to survive in the bush. Minimal impact camping concepts will be a guiding theme for the program. $45/girl includes hot, nutritious lunch Registration is now closed. ![]() Allow your inner beauty and unique personality to shine through in the way you choose to present yourself to the world! Walking a labyrinth is a sure way to tranquility, harmony, and peace of mind. If you follow the path, you cannot get lost – there is only one way in to the centre and one way out – there are no tricks to it and no dead ends. Walking a labyrinth quiets the busy mind and inspires creative thinking. We'll enjoy a 75 minute yoga class following our labyrinth introduction & walk.
